      • Act as a chairside assistant for restorative, oral surgery, endodontic, hygiene and other procedures as needed.
      • Take diagnostic quality intra-oral and extra-oral radiographs.
      • Provide child prophys.
      • Apply dental sealants in clinical and community settings.
      • Apply topical preventative agents.
      • Take and review patient medical and dental history and present relevant info to the Dentist.
      • Assist dentist with emergency procedures.
      • Perform other duties as allowed by the Washington State Dental Practice Act 18.32. Educate patients in oral hygiene and anticipatory guidance health behaviors.
      • Maintain patient flow.
      • Accurately document medical record information under the direction of the dentist. Maintain operatories and dental spaces in good working order and ensure compliance with OSHA/WISHA requirements.
      • Clean and sterilize dental instruments in accordance with State and Federal requirements.
      • Perform routine dental equipment maintenance (clinical and portable) and process repairs.
      • Maintain dental supply inventory and ordering.
      • Make patient reminder calls and follow up on missed appointments as needed.
      • Schedule appointments, greet and reassure clients.
      • Complete client registrations, billing, and conduct follow-up with patients as needed.
      • Other duties as assigned

      Minimum:
      • Current registration as a Dental Assistant in the State of Washington.
      • Completion of a recognized Dental Assistant course program or equivalent experience.
      • Working knowledge of methods and techniques used in dental assisting.
      • Working knowledge of terminology, materials, equipment, and instruments used in dentistry.
      • Working knowledge of dental radiograph techniques and principles.
      • Demonstrated ability to work effectively as a member of a team.
      • Demonstrated ability to maintain patient records in accordance with practice guidelines and applicable regulations.
      • Demonstrated ability to manage behavioral issues in a dental clinic setting.
      • Demonstrated ability to address conflict in a direct and professional manner.
      • Demonstrated ability to effectively interact with clients of diverse socio-economic and cultural backgrounds as well as the ability to work with clients for whom English is a second language.
      • Experience working with both in-person and telephonic or video interpreters in a clinical setting.
